One of the most critical aspects of disinfecting drinking water is selecting the right product and technology tailored to specific needs. Chlorine-based disinfectants remain one of the most popular solutions due to their effectiveness in killing bacteria and pathogens. They've been extensively used in municipal water systems and for household purposes. The mechanism of action involves the disruption of microbial cell processes, ultimately leading to water that is safe to consume. It's vital, however, to balance chlorine levels to avoid any adverse effects, such as taste alteration or by-product formation. Expertise in applying the correct dosage is crucial. Ultraviolet (UV) systems offer an advanced method of disinfecting drinking water, and have gained traction due to their chemical-free nature. These systems employ UV light to eradicate microorganisms by disrupting their DNA, preventing replication. While UV systems are highly effective against bacteria and viruses, combining them with other filtration techniques may be necessary to deal with particulate matter. An authoritative opinion suggests that self-installing these systems, paired with pretreatment filters, ensures a comprehensive approach to clean water. Their growing popularity emphasizes trust in their long-term benefits for both household and commercial use.

Ozone treatment has emerged as another competent method for water disinfection. This involves infusing ozone gas into the water, which oxidizes contaminants and disinfects the water without leaving any chemical residues. However, the application of ozone requires specific expertise, particularly in controlling its concentration and ensuring safe operation. As such, professional installation and maintenance are advised to fully harness the benefits of ozone treatment. Reports have shown its effectiveness in large-scale operations, further solidifying its authoritativeness in water treatment sectors. The rise of portable and personal disinfectant systems has also transformed water treatment at an individual level. Products based on iodine tablets, chlorine dioxide solutions, and advanced portable filters provide immediate solutions for adventurers and those without access to facilities. This has democratized access to clean water, enabling individuals to trust in their ability to address their water safety needs independently. Nevertheless, understanding the instructions and limitations of each product is crucial, as misuse can lead to inadequate disinfection or health risks.disinfectant drinking water
To inspire trust and ensure safety, water disinfection products undergo stringent testing and certification by recognized bodies such as the Environmental Protection Agency (EPA) or the National Sanitation Foundation (NSF). These certifications verify the product's capabilities, provide a layer of trustworthiness, and help consumers make informed decisions. With expert guidance, consumers can navigate the options available, understanding each method's benefits and limitations. In scenarios where long-term water safety is concerned, integrating multiple disinfection methods ensures redundancy and greater assurance of safety. Combining filtering systems with either chemical treatments or UV light can provide a multi-barrier approach that addresses a wide spectrum of contaminants. Authoritative resources recommend such integrated solutions particularly for communities in developing regions or areas prone to waterborne diseases.
